论文标题

3D广义分析信号与Clifford Biquaternion域中的线性典型变换有关

3-D generalized analytic signal associated with linear canonical transform in Clifford biquaternion domain

论文作者

Cai, Zhen Feng, Kou, Kit Ian

论文摘要

分析信号是一个有用的数学工具。它以局部相和局部幅度的形式将信号的定性和定量信息分开。克利福德傅立叶变换(CFT)在多维信号的表示中起着至关重要的作用。通过将CFT推广到Clifford线性转换(CLCT),我们提出了一种新型的Clifford Biquaternionic分析信号。由于更多自由的优势,在这个新的分析信号的帮助下,3D图像的信封检测问题可以获得更好的视觉外观。提出了综合示例以证明这些优势。

The analytic signal is a useful mathematical tool. It separates qualitative and quantitative information of a signal in form of the local phase and local amplitude. The Clifford Fourier transform (CFT) plays a vital role in the representation of multidimensional signals. By generalizing the CFT to the Clifford linear canonical transform (CLCT), we present a new type of Clifford biquaternionic analytic signal. Due to the advantages of more freedom, the envelop detection problems of 3D images, with the help of this new analytic signal, can get a better visual appearance. Synthesis examples are presented to demonstrate these advantages.
